Replace the internal Vec<CompletedTrial<V>> with a pluggable Storage<V>
trait. MemoryStorage is the default (no behavior change for existing
users). Behind the `journal` feature flag, JournalStorage persists
trials to a JSONL file with fs2 file locking for multi-process safety.
- Storage<V> trait with push(), trials_arc(), refresh() methods
- MemoryStorage<V> wraps Arc<RwLock<Vec<CompletedTrial<V>>>>
- JournalStorage<V> appends JSON lines with exclusive file locks
- Study::with_sampler_and_storage() general constructor
- Study::with_journal() convenience constructor (journal feature)
- Refresh from storage on create_trial() for multi-process discovery
- MSRV bumped to 1.89
Add MultiObjectiveStudy for optimizing multiple objectives simultaneously,
backed by NSGA-II (Non-dominated Sorting Genetic Algorithm II) with SBX
crossover, polynomial mutation, and constraint-aware dominance.
New public API:
- MultiObjectiveStudy with optimize(), pareto_front(), ask()/tell()
- MultiObjectiveTrial with get(), is_feasible(), user attributes
- MultiObjectiveSampler trait for custom MO samplers
- Nsga2Sampler with builder for population size, crossover/mutation params
- ObjectiveDimensionMismatch error variant
- Add `Pruned` variant to `TrialState`
- Add `Error::TrialPruned` variant and standalone `TrialPruned` struct
with `From<TrialPruned> for Error` for ergonomic `?` usage
- Add `state` field to `CompletedTrial` (defaults to `Complete`)
- Add `Study::prune_trial()` and `Study::n_pruned_trials()`
- `optimize()` and `optimize_with_callback()` detect `TrialPruned`
errors via Any downcasting and record pruned trials instead of
failing them
- `best_trial()` / `best_value()` now filter to only `Complete` trials
- Re-export `TrialPruned` from crate root and prelude
